Re: Mick Potter - an outsiders view : Sat Sep 25, 2010 2:52 pm  
MacBlondie wrote:
Why? Saints fans in the main are clueless. There are people like Gaz and FearTheVee who keep their feet firmly on the ground, but the majority on here have been so spoiled by success that if we arent winning by 60 at half time, including length of the field tries going through 43 different pairs of hands and our coach running through the crowd high fiving everyone then the coach needs sacking.

The fans dont deserve someone like potter and he wouldnt because, hes the most professional coach we have had in years, but id love it if he stuck two fingers up at the fans.


We have the best attack in super league but i sort of agree what your saying, some games we are boring to watch but FFS we've had injuries to our halfbacks nearly all year!!

I bet loen and kyle didn't play 50% of the games together as our halfbacks, don't forget leon also had a spell at fullback when wello was out.

Potter has done a awesome job with what he had available, we ain't going to throwing the ball over the place when both our halfbacks are out.

He's played to our strength.
